Output 34aa43cee1ee2edb7b23263102e6a5b5f73bb37d3b4a0bf66eb678219936cef4:0

value
567827
script pubkey
OP_0 OP_PUSHBYTES_20 8c44e484a594e878465d3b23e6c43d7de0a6d939
address
tb1q33zwfp99jn58s3ja8v37d3pa0hs2dkfepgyzza
transaction
34aa43cee1ee2edb7b23263102e6a5b5f73bb37d3b4a0bf66eb678219936cef4